Natural selection on floral volatile production in Penstemon digitalis: highlighting the role of linalool.
Plant signaling & behavior - 1 Jan 2013
Parachnowitsch Amy L, Burdon Rosalie C F, Raguso Robert A, Kessler André
Abstract excerpt
Natural selection is thought to have shaped the evolution of floral scent; however, unlike other floral characters, we have a rudimentary knowledge of how phenotypic selection acts on scent. We found that floral scent was under stronger selection than corolla traits such as flower size and flower color in weakly scented Penstemon digitalis.
